Maintenance Engineer

£44,000 (starting salary, rising to £50,000 once fully trained)

Wrexham

Days Only (Mon-Fri)

gap technical are proud to be representing this global manufacturing business in their search for a Mechanically Biased Maintenance Engineer to work at their facility based near Wrexham

Performance Objectives

Playing a critical role in ensuring the safe, reliable and efficient operation of manufacturing equipment across the site.
Working as part of the Maintenance Team, they will carry out planned preventative maintenance, respond to equipment breakdowns, support installation projects and contribute to continuous improvement activities that maximise plant availability and support customer service objectives.
Carry out planned preventative maintenance (PPM) and implement corrective actions for recurring faults.
Prioritise maintenance activities within your designated production area.
Diagnose mechanical faults and undertake repairs to minimise production downtime.
Maintain and service manufacturing equipment including mixers, blenders, ball mills, screw feeders and conveyor systems.
Diagnose faults efficiently using technical documentation and machine history.
Work collaboratively with production teams to ensure maximum equipment uptime.
Support and train operators in basic maintenance tasks and assist with more complex repairs when required.
Maintain machinery in line with safety, quality, and operational standards.
Contribute to continuous improvement initiatives aimed at reducing downtime and improving reliability.Person Specification

Completed a time-served engineering apprenticeship (preferred).
Proven experience in mechanical maintenance within a manufacturing, process, engineering or heavy industrial or Chemical environment.
Strong fault-finding and diagnostic skills.
Ability to interpret engineering drawings and technical documentation.
Experience of welding, fabrication and pipe fitting.
Knowledge of preventative maintenance systems.
Effective communication and teamwork skills.
Ability to work independently and prioritise workload effectively.
Commitment to safe working practices.
Strong communication, planning, and organisational skills.Apply
